SOCIAL SECURITY ACT 1991 - SECT 1237AAD

Waiver in special circumstances

    The Secretary may waive the right to recover all or part of a debt if the Secretary is satisfied that:

  (a)   the debt did not result wholly or partly from the debtor or another person knowingly:

  (i)   making a false statement or a false representation; or

  (ii)   failing or omitting to comply with a provision of this Act, the Administration Act or the 1947 Act; and

  (b)   there are special circumstances (other than financial hardship alone) that make it desirable to waive; and

  (c)   it is more appropriate to waive than to write off the debt or part of the debt.

Note 1:   Section   1236 allows the Secretary to write off a debt on behalf of the Commonwealth.

Note 2:   This section has effect subject to section   1237AAE in relation to an assurance of support debt.
